Dining pick of the week: Carlos’ Kitchen
PICK OF THE WEEK:
CARLOS' KITCHEN
Inside Charlie's Saloon, 4420 S. Durango Drive at Peace Way, 207-6556
Executive chef Carlos Fernandez always wanted his own kitchen, where he could upgrade what he calls "bar food." The former Strip chef found his kitchen, and he has seriously dignified "bar food." He'll make your grilled cheese with American, cheddar, jack, pepperjack, Swiss or smoked Gouda on white, wheat or rye. Other sandwiches are 100 percent Angus beef burgers, the hoagie club, Reuben, spicy chicken, turkey cranberry, half-pound patty melt and grilled portobello mushroom with roasted red pepper, grilled onion and jack topped with balsamic vinaigrette greens on toasted hoagie. All sandwiches come with fries and dill pickle. There are salads (Caesar, chopped, Buffalo chicken) and popular appetizers such as nachos (add beef or chicken), beer-battered onion rings with ranch dressing and Chef's Special Hot Sauce Chicken Wings. Among the dinner entrees are chicken Angelina, grilled vegetable tower, pork chop with apple chutney and herb polenta, rib-eye and pasta fettuccini Don Carlos, fettuccini tossed with sautéed shrimp, spicy Cajun sausage, red peppers, onions and roasted garlic cream sauce. Ask about daily specials and the Chocolate Molten Lava Cake. Sandwiches begin at $5.99 and entrees at $8.99. Carlos' Kitchen is open from 11 a.m. to 11 p.m. daily. -- Jack Bulavsky
